Oxford Physicists Develop Novel Quantum Superposition State
Researchers at the University of Oxford have successfully created a new form of quantum superposition, reminiscent of Schrödinger's cat. This state is constructed from highly nonclassical quantum components. The breakthrough holds potential for advancing quantum computing and deepening our understanding of fundamental quantum mechanics.
